Irish artist John Devlin studied at the National College of Art and Design, Dublin, and then worked as a graphic designer for the Abbey Theatre. Devlin received the Carroll Award at the Irish Exhibition of Living Art in 1971 and the Alice Hammerschlag Trust Award the following year. He has had solo shows with the Hendriks Gallery and the Taylor Galleries, Dublin. He exhibits annually at the Royal Hibernian Academy.
